Форум программистов, компьютерный форум CyberForum.ru

Запись с клавиатуры в файл -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Как по условию выйти из метки case http://www.cyberforum.ru/cpp-beginners/thread619715.html
Подскажите такое дело Например есть автомат MODE= MODE_2; for(;;) { switch MODE { case MODE_1: func1; funk2;
C++ Отладка программ в кодеблоксе Подскажите, как работать с отладчиком в середе CodeBlocks ? http://www.cyberforum.ru/cpp-beginners/thread619687.html
C++ Волновой алгоритм
Здравствуйте, очень прошу помочь с реализацией волнового алгоритма только лишь с помощью матрицы весов неориентированного графа. Объясните пожалуйста дебилу, с чего начинать, что и как делать, что использовать, желательно доступным и понятным языком ибо с++ знаю весьма плохо :(
C++ Template ошибка компляции
Здравствуйте, есть код, при реализации класса пишет ошибку-невозможно разрешить идентификатор T,U,Z template<class T, class U, class Z> class PhoneBook{ private: struct name{ T name; vector<T> index; }; struct address{ U addr;
C++ Библиотека ввода\вывода. Задача http://www.cyberforum.ru/cpp-beginners/thread619646.html
Напишите функцию, получающую и возвращающую ссылку на объект класса istream. Функция должна читать данные из потока до тех пор, пока не будет достигнут конец файла. Функция должнавыводить прочитанные данные на устройство вывода. Перед возвращением потока верните все её флаги в допустимое состояние. Проверьте созданную функцию, передав ей объект cin в качестве аргумента. происходит...
C++ Неразрешенная лексема #include "stdafx.h" #include <iostream> #include <fstream> #include <iomanip> #include <stdlib.h> char accounts ; char passwords ; using namespace std; ifstream in ; подробнее

Показать сообщение отдельно
nobless1368
14 / 14 / 1
Регистрация: 04.06.2012
Сообщений: 124
Записей в блоге: 1

Запись с клавиатуры в файл - C++

05.07.2012, 19:58. Просмотров 824. Ответов 2
Метки (Все метки)

Собственно функция до конца не доходит, а получившийся файл test.txt забит хламом и весит до 100 мб.
Подскажите где ошибся?
C++
1
2
3
4
5
6
7
8
9
10
11
void CToFile::Writing(){
    fp=fopen("test.txt","w");
    if(FileCheck(fp)==1){
        cout << "Cannot open the file" << endl;
        return;
    }
    while(outnum!=EOF){ //считываем значения, пока не будет введена -1
        cin >> outnum;
        fwrite(&outnum,sizeof(int),1,fp);
    }
}
стоит отметить, что outnum интовая, и что FileCheck выполняется нормально (это проверка файла на открытие)
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 07:52.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ru